قسم الميكروكنترولر والروبوت ودوائر الاتصال بالحاسب الالي قسم المتحكمات الـ microcontroller و المعالجات microprocessor و التحكم الرقمي بالكمبيوتر CNC والانظمة الآلية والروبوت Robots

أدوات الموضوع

الصورة الرمزية F.Abdelaziz
F.Abdelaziz
:: استاذ و مشرف قسم الالكترونيات ::
تاريخ التسجيل: May 2007
المشاركات: 6,894
نشاط [ F.Abdelaziz ]
قوة السمعة:328
قديم 08-03-2011, 11:49 AM المشاركة 1   
افتراضي التوصيل الأساسى للميكروكونترولر BASIC CONNECTION Twitter FaceBook Google+



التوصيل الأساسى للميكروكونترولر BASIC CONNECTION

لكى يتمكن الميكروكونترولر من العمل الصحيح يجب توفير الآتى :
  • مصدر للقدرة Power Supply .
  • إشارة "الإعادة" أو "التصفير" Reset .
  • إشارة نبضات الساعة Clock .







الشكل العلوى يبين أحد الدوائر البسيطة وهى ليست هكذا دائما لكنها كافية فى الوقت الحاضر .

1- مصدر القدرة POWER SUPPLY
على الرغم من أن الميكروكونترولر PIC16F887 يمكنه العمل عند جهود قدرة مختلفة إلا أن مصدر القدرة بالجهد 5V DC هو الأكثر ملائمة.
تستخدم الدائرة المنظم الموجب ذو الثلاثة أطراف LM7805 وهو يوفر إستقرار فى الجهد عالى الكفاءة كما يوفر تيار كافى ليمكن الميكروكونترولر والإلكترونيات المحيطة به من العمل العادى ( كافى هنا تعنى 1 أمبير).


2- إشارة الإعادة RESET SIGNAL

لكى يتمكن الميكروكونترولر من العمل الصحيح يجب تطبيق المنطق (1)(VCC) على طرف الإعادة resetالمفتاح الضاغط الموصل بين طرف الإعادة MCLR والأرضى GND ليس ضرورى . ومع ذلك ، هو تقريبا دائما يستخدم لتمكين الميكروكونترولر من الرجوع بأمان إلى ظروف التشغيل العادية إذا ما سارت الأمور بشكل خاطئ .
عند الضغط على هذا المفتاح يتم توصيل الجهد 0V إلى الطرف MCLR فيقوم الميكروكونترولر بعمل إعادة resetويبدأ البرنامج التنفيذ من البداية .
تستخدم مقاومة 10 كيلوأوم للسماح بتوصيل الجهد 0V للطرف MCLR عن طريق الضغط على المفتاح بدون حدوث دائرة قصر بين الجهد الموجب والأرضى .

اعلانات

الصورة الرمزية F.Abdelaziz
F.Abdelaziz
:: استاذ و مشرف قسم الالكترونيات ::
تاريخ التسجيل: May 2007
المشاركات: 6,894
نشاط [ F.Abdelaziz ]
قوة السمعة:328
قديم 08-03-2011, 11:50 AM المشاركة 2   
افتراضي




3- إشارة نبضات الساعة CLOCK SIGNAL

بناء على العناصر المستخدمة بالإضافة إلى الترددات يمكن تشغيل المذبذب في أربعة أنماط مختلفة :
  • كريستال بقدرة منخفضة : LP
  • كريستال أو دائرة رنين : XT
  • كريستال أو دائرة رنين بسرعة عالية : HS
  • دائرة مكثف ومقاومة RC
لماذاهذه الأوضاع في غاية الأهمية؟
نظرلحقيقة أنه يكاد يكون من المستحيل جعل مذبذب مستقرة وفى نفس الوقت يعمل فى مدى واسع من التردد يجب أن يعرف الميكروكونترولر الكريستال المتصل به حتى يتمكن من ضبط عمل الالكترونيات الداخلية له.
هذا هو السبب في أن جميع البرامج المستخدمة فى تحميل الشريحة تحتوي على خيارلاختيارنمط المذبذب.


أ‌- كريستال الكوارتز Quartz Crystal
عنداستخدام كريستال الكوارتز لتحقيق استقرار التردد فإن المذبذب الداخلى يعمل على تردد دقيق والذى لا يتأثر بالتغيرات في درجة الحرارة وجهد مصدر القدرة .عادة يكتب هذا التردد على جسم الكريستال .
يجب أيضا توصيل المكثفات C1 و C2 ت كما هو مبين بالشكل التالى .
سعة تلك المكثفات ليست ذات أهمية كبيرة. ولذلك فإن القيم الواردة في الجدول أدناه ينبغي أن تعتبر كتوصية، وليس كقاعدة صارمة.








ب‌- دائرة الرنين السيراميكى Ceramic Resonator
دائرة الرنين أرخص ولكنها تشبه الكريستال فى الوظيفة وفى طريقة العمل ولهذا نجد مخطط توصيلها مع الميكروكونترولر متماثل .مع ذلك فإن قيم المكثفات تختلف قليلا نتيجة لاختلاف الخصائص الكهربائية كما فى الجدول المرفق .






عادة توصل دائرة الرنين عندما لا يكون من الضرورى الحصول على تردد متناهى فى الدقة .


ت‌- المذبذب RC

عندما لا يكون تردد التشغيل ذات أهمية عندئذ لا تكون هناك حاجة لمكونات غالية إضافية للتثبيت . بدلا من ذلك يكتفى باستخدام دائرة RC بسيطة كما هو مبين بالشكل .
وحيث اننا سوف نستخدم مدخل المذبذب المحلى فقط فإن نبضات الساعة بتردد Fosc /4 سوف تظهر على الطرف OSC2 .هذا التردد يمثل تردد تشغيل الميكروكونترولر أى سرعة تنفيذ التعليمة .







ث‌- المذبذب الخارجى External Oscillator

عندما يكون المطلوب عمل تزامن فى عمل عدد من الميكروكونترولر أو إذا لأى سبب كان من غير الممكن استخدام أى من الطرق السابقة فيمكن توليد إشارة ساعة بمذبذب خارجى كما فى الشكل التالى .




اعلانات اضافية ( قم بتسجيل الدخول لاخفائها )
  

حامدالعبدلي
:: مهندس متواجد ::
تاريخ التسجيل: Nov 2010
الدولة: iraq
المشاركات: 55
نشاط [ حامدالعبدلي ]
قوة السمعة:0
قديم 08-03-2011, 02:24 PM المشاركة 3   
افتراضي


مشكورين وجزاكم الله خير


m_adra89
:: مهندس متواجد ::
تاريخ التسجيل: Jan 2010
الدولة: palestine
المشاركات: 193
نشاط [ m_adra89 ]
قوة السمعة:0
قديم 08-03-2011, 05:10 PM المشاركة 4   
افتراضي


شرح ممتاز شكرا جزيلا لك يا استاذ F.Abdelaziz الحقيقة انه شرح رائع لاني وقعن في هذه المشاكل


الصورة الرمزية F.Abdelaziz
F.Abdelaziz
:: استاذ و مشرف قسم الالكترونيات ::
تاريخ التسجيل: May 2007
المشاركات: 6,894
نشاط [ F.Abdelaziz ]
قوة السمعة:328
قديم 08-03-2011, 05:30 PM المشاركة 5   
افتراضي


اخى الكريم

شكرا جزيلا لك

بارك الله فيك

مع تمنياتى بدوام التوفيق


الصورة الرمزية F.Abdelaziz
F.Abdelaziz
:: استاذ و مشرف قسم الالكترونيات ::
تاريخ التسجيل: May 2007
المشاركات: 6,894
نشاط [ F.Abdelaziz ]
قوة السمعة:328
قديم 08-03-2011, 05:31 PM المشاركة 6   
افتراضي


شرح ممتاز شكرا جزيلا لك يا استاذ F.Abdelaziz الحقيقة انه شرح رائع لاني وقعن في هذه المشاكل
اخى الكريم

شكرا جزيلا لك

بارك الله فيك

مع تمنياتى بدوام التوفيق


ahmad_hassan
:: مهندس ::
تاريخ التسجيل: Jun 2010
المشاركات: 20
نشاط [ ahmad_hassan ]
قوة السمعة:0
قديم 14-03-2011, 11:56 PM المشاركة 7   
افتراضي


الاخوة الافاضل السلام عليكم ورحمة الله
لو تكرمتم في مساعدتي لحل مشكلة الاسلايتر OSCILLATOR، قمت بتلحيمه على pcb board مع باقي المكونات الالكترونية ومنها 16F676، إلا أنه لا يشتغل إلا إذا لمست المايكروكترولر لمسة خفيفة بأصبعي، وأحيانا لا يشتغل إطلاقا، حاولت في ثلاث لوحات بي سي بي بورد للتأكد من سلامة اللحام، إلا أن المشكلة هي هي، لكن حينما أركب المايكروكترولر على لوحة بروتوتايب اشتريتها جاهزة لا جد أي مشكلة بحيث يشتغل البرناج بشكل جيد، حاولت التخلص من الاسيلاتر الخارجي 8MZ واستعمال الداخلي والذي هو 4MZ لكن لا اعرف كيف افعل ذلك
أرجو الافادة على وجه السرعة إن تيسر لكم ذلك ولكم جزيل الشكر

إضافة رد

العلامات المرجعية

«     الموضوع السابق       الموضوع التالي    »
أدوات الموضوع

الانتقال السريع إلى


الساعة معتمدة بتوقيت جرينتش +3 الساعة الآن: 04:34 AM
موقع القرية الالكترونية غير مسؤول عن أي اتفاق تجاري أو تعاوني بين الأعضاء
فعلى كل شخص تحمل مسئولية نفسه إتجاه مايقوم به من بيع وشراء وإتفاق وأعطاء معلومات موقعه
التعليقات المنشورة لا تعبر عن رأي موقع القرية الالكترونية ولايتحمل الموقع أي مسؤولية قانونية حيال ذلك (ويتحمل كاتبها مسؤولية النشر)

Powered by vBulletin® Version 3.8.6, Copyright ©2000 - 2024